Answer: y=1,5x-8
Step-by-step explanation:
At first transform the equation
2x+3y=18
3y= 18-2x
y= 6 - (2/3)x
The linear function has general form, which looks like that:
y=mx+n
perpendicular means that m1*m2=-1
In our case m1= -(2/3) and m2 is unknown
(-2/3)*m2= -1
m2=3/2 so m2=1,5
The line has to go through the point (6,1)
so 1=6*1,5+n
1=9+n
n= -8
so the function looks like that y=1,5x-8
